Can't access the meetup.com site? You can still join the meeting

The CF Meetup announcements are offered via the commercial third-party hosted site, meetup.com. Since that's been marked by some organizations as a "social networking" site, it may be blocked at your workplace. If you can't see the descriptions (and other details) or use the RSVP mechanism, no worries. There are either of two solutions to get around this.

First, you can just show up on the day at the time above at experts.acrobat.com/cfmeetup. Use the "enter as guest" option and offer your name (as even meetup.com members must do), and you're in. No fuss.

Second, if you'd like to be notified of CF Meetup events and/or see the descriptions, there are a few ways you can (or you can tell others how they can) do these. I discuss them in another blog entry.

All sessions are recorded

All CF Meetup meetings are recorded, and the URLs are posted after the meeting at recordings page and also at my UGTV site.
